In 1965, data on the connection between radioactive waste exposure and cancer mortality was published. The data was collected from 9 counties that were located near an Atomic Energy Commission facility in Hanford, Washington. The data give the index of exposure and the cancer mortality rate during 1959-1964 for the nine counties affected. Higher index of exposure values represent higher levels of contamination.
Variable Description:
County :Name of county Exposure: Index of exposure
Mortality: Cancer mortality per 100,000 man-years∗ The data is as follows:
County Exposure Umatilla 2.49 Morrow 2.57
Gilliam 3.41 Sherman 1.25 W asco 1.62 HoodRiver 3.83
Portland 11.64 Columbia 6.41 Clatsop 8.34
Mortality 147.1 130.1 129.9
113.5
137.5 162.3 207.5 177.9 210.3
The regression output is at follows: Coefficients:
Estimate Std. Error
(Intercept) 114.716 8.046 Exposure 9.231 1.419
a) Predict the mortality rate for a county with an exposure rate of 1.25.
b) What is the residual for Sherman county?
c) Is there evidence that there is a significant relationship between exposure and mortality?
i. Write down the null and alternative hypotheses
ii. Calculate the appropriate t-statistic and degrees of freedom
iii. Calculate the p-value. If it’s off the edge of the chart, you may say “the p-value is greater than ***” or “the p-value is less than ***”.
iv. What do you conclude?
d) Do these data show that increased exposure to radioactive waste causes increased cancer mortality? If not, explain what other information you’d need or how you’d design a study to show this.
